Deuba likely to appoint only three ministers until vote of confidence

Nepali Congress President Sher Bahadur Deuba who will be appointed as the prime minister of the country today as per the verdict of the Supreme Court on Monday will likely form a Cabinet with only three ministers for the time being.

While holding talks with leaders of the parties who will be joining the government, Deuba made a proposal to form a Council of Ministers with only three members. He will likely appoint a minister each from Nepali Congress, CPN (Maoist Centre) and the Upendra Yadav-led faction of Janata Samajbadi Party-Nepal.

Since there is a constitutional provision that the prime minister has to win the vote of confidence in the House of Representatives within 30 days of being appointed to the post Deuba does not want to form a full Cabinet till then.
